VIST Q1 Production +67% to 134,741 boe/d; Revenue +58% to $694.3M
AI Summary
Vista Energy reported strong Q1 2026 financial and operational results, with total production increasing 67% year-over-year to 134,741 boe/d, primarily driven by the La Amarga Chica acquisition and organic growth. Total revenues rose 58% to $694.3 million, and Adjusted EBITDA increased 64% to $450.8 million, with an improved margin of 65%. Net income grew to $107.7 million, but the company recorded a negative free cash flow of $341.4 million, impacted by non-recurring items and significant capex.
Key Highlights
- Total production 134,741 boe/d, a 67% increase YoY.
- Total revenues $694.3 MM, a 58% increase YoY.
- Adjusted EBITDA $450.8 MM, a 64% increase YoY, with a 65% margin.
- Net income $107.7 MM, a 30% increase YoY; EPS $1.0/share.
- Average realized crude oil price $60.1/bbl, a 12% decrease YoY.
- Lifting cost $4.3/boe, an 8% decrease YoY.
- Selling expenses $3.8/boe, a 41% decrease YoY.
- Capex $391.2 MM; Free cash flow -$341.4 MM.
